About the MassDOT Rail & Transit Division

The MassDOT Rail & Transit Division oversees the Commonwealth’s passenger rail, freight rail, and Regional Transit Authorities (RTAs). The Division manages state-supported Amtrak services, capital investments, federal and state grant programs, transit operations outside Greater Boston, and partnerships with key stakeholders across New England.

About MassDOT

The 4,000+ employees of Massachusetts Department of Transportation (MassDOT) takes great pride in connecting the Commonwealth’s residents and communities. MassDOT is responsible for developing, implementing, and coordinating transportation policies and projects for the Commonwealth of Massachusetts and to efficiently plan, design, construct, and maintain a safe statewide transportation system which effectively meets the transportation needs of the Commonwealth. Information about MassDOT’s culture and career opportunities can be found at mass.gov/massdot-careers.

MassDOT’s divisions include: Highway, Registry of Motor Vehicles, Aeronautics, and Rail & Transit. Headquarters (Planning & Enterprise Services) provides business and administrative support and policy leadership for each of the four (4) divisions.
